Early Tibetan Painted Storage Chest with Stupa Motif Ex-Estate of Gary Shandling-purchased at an auction that was selling off a number of his Asian antiques the year after he sadly passed away. He was well known for his collecting of this type of art, and for being an active practitioner of Tibetan Buddhism. In the documentary that came out about him a few years ago, you can see many of his Buddhist antiques around his home. This exceptional early Tibetan painted storage chest is a powerful and decorative survivor of traditional Himalayan craftsmanship, formerly from the estate of the late comedian and collector Gary Shandling. Constructed from thick, hand-worked wood with early iron fittings, leather elements, and traditional joinery, the chest exemplifies the robust utility and spiritual symbolism characteristic of historic Tibetan furniture. The exterior is richly hand-painted in mineral pigments, centered by a prominent stupa motif, symbolizing enlightenment and protection, surrounded by intricate geometric and floral designs. The visible paint surface appears to be at least 100 years old, while the chest itself is likely several centuries old, as evidenced by its construction methods, wear patterns, and early hardware. Areas of repainting, losses, and repairs are consistent with long devotional and domestic use, contributing to its authentic, timeworn character. Structurally sound and suitable for practical storage (though not for seating), this large chest offers dramatic visual impact in any interior—ideal for collectors of Tibetan art, Buddhist antiques, or statement furniture with provenance.
